'You Lose Connections': Sanju Samson Wants To Change One Rule In IPL Following Jos Buttler's Exit From Rajasthan Royals

Ahead of the IPL 2025, the Rajasthan Royals captain Sanju Samson said that the T20 tournament helps one to build close friendships.

Indian Premier League: Rajasthan Royals skipper Sanju Samson opened up on star England batter Jos Buttler's exit from the Rajasthan-based franchise ahead of the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2025 and said that he wants to change one rule in the T20 tournament. The Indian wicketkeeper-batter added that he wants to change the rule of releasing the players.

Jos Buttler To Play For Gujarat Titans In IPL 2025

Ahead of the IPL 2025 mega-auction, the Royals did not retain Jos Buttler for the 18th season of the tournament. During the mega-auction, Gujarat Giants signed Jos Buttler for a price of Rs 15.75 crore, where he will play alongside Shubman Gill.

I would change the rule of releasing players: Sanju Samson

While speaking exclusively on JioHotstar, Sanju Samson said that the IPL gives one the opportunity to build close friendships. He added that Buttler was one of his 'closest friends' in the franchise. The 30-year-old added that the rule of releasing players has its positives but one lose connections built over years.

"IPL gives you the opportunity to lead a team and play at the highest level, but it also allows you to build close friendships. Jos Buttler is one of my closest friends. We played together for seven years, forming a long batting partnership... If I could change one thing in the IPL, I would change the rule of releasing players. While it has its positives, on a personal level, you lose connections and relationships built over years. It has been hard for me, the entire franchise, the owners, the coaches, and everyone associated with RR. Jos was family to us," Samson told JioHotstar.

Buttler has played 107 IPL matches, scoring 3582 runs at a strike rate of 147.53 and an average of 38.11. In IPL 2024, the Englishman appeared in 11 matches for the Rajasthan-based franchise and amassed 359 runs at a strike rate of 140.78.

The IPL 2025 will begin on March 22. The opening match will be between Kolkata Knight Riders and Royal Challengers Bengaluru. Meanwhile, the Royals will begin their campaign on March 23 against Sunrisers Hyderabad at Rajiv Gandhi International Cricket Stadium. Gujarat Titans will take on Punjab Kings in their opening match of the cash-rich tournament.
